Susan Kennedy was born in 1839 in York, New Brunswick, Canada. She was the daughter of John Kennedy and Jeanette Cameron, her father, John, was 24, and her mother, Jeanette, was 29. She lost her father when she was only one year old. She had five brothers and four sisters.[1]
